In a heartwarming demonstration of compassion and responsive leadership, the Executive Chairman of Ibarapa North Local Government, Hon. Lawal Lateef Akorede, has distributed food items and cash gifts to no fewer than 100 aged women across the local government area.

The distribution exercise, which spanned various communities in Ibarapa North, was aimed at supporting elderly women and easing the economic burden many of them face. Beneficiaries received essential food items alongside cash gifts to assist them in meeting their immediate needs.



Speaking during the exercise, Hon. Lawal Lateef reaffirmed his administration’s commitment to the welfare of the people, particularly the elderly, who have contributed immensely to the development and growth of their communities over the years.



He noted that the initiative was being planned for the Ileya festive period, but he hesitated to proceed because of the kidnapped students, as his mind was with them and he prayed for their safety and quick release.


The Chairman emphasized that good governance must be people-centered and inclusive, assuring residents that his administration would continue to implement policies and programs that improve the living conditions of the populace.
Beneficiaries expressed profound gratitude to the Chairman for the thoughtful gesture, describing the intervention as timely and impactful. Many offered prayers for his continued success, good health, and wisdom in the discharge of his responsibilities.
